INDONESIA UNLIKELY TO PASS NEW MINING RULES IN 2009
Reuters reported that, Indonesia is unlikely to complete final regulations attached to a new mining and coal law this year, an official said on Monday, creating more uncertainty for a sector that is already struggling to attract new investment.
The government has been drafting regulations on the new mining and coal law passed in December 2008 for presidential approval, and had said they should be issued by October when a new administration under President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ono is due to start a second term.
Bambang Gatot Ariyono, director of mining and coal production at the energy and mines ministry, said ministries including the forestry and finance Ministry with vested interests in the regulations had yet to respond to the drafts proposed by his office.
"Looking at the progress, we doubt the regulations can be completed this year," said Ariyono, who did not say when he thought the regulations were likely to be completed.

Issuing the regulations is seen as crucial to providing more certainty for mining investors in Southeast Asia's biggest economy.
But analysts have said it may take more time to issue the regulations. In the case of an oil and gas law passed in 2001, it took three years to issue the implementing regulations.
With the delay, the sector is unlikely to see fresh investment in the near future as the government has frozen new mining permits until the regulations are finalised and there may be further delays under a new government.
President Yudhoyono may create new ministerial posts to spur development of the natural resources sector, sources told Reuters.
One idea being considered is to establish a new co-ordinating minister for resources and also to separate the energy and mining portfolios, with the co-ordinating minister overseeing these, as well as agriculture, forestry, and environment, a source said.
The Indonesian Mining Association has said mining investment would fall below $1 billion this year due to uncertainty over the new mining law, although the government says investment from mining -- including geothermal -- could surpass $2 billion.
A combination of low metal prices and uncertainty over the new mining and coal law has prompted some companies to shelve their investment plans since last year.
BHP Billiton scrapped a study to develop an integrated nickel project in eastern Indonesia and also decided it would not go ahead with a coal mine in Central Kalminantan. Chinese firm Tsingshan Mineral Company Ltd had scrapped a $500 million nickel project in North Maluku in Indonesia
